Introduction of Fiberglass Geogrid:
Fiberglass geogrid is based on fiberglass woven cloth coated with modified bitumen or PVC, it was developed to address the problem of pavement cracking on highways, roads and runways, driven by a need to reduce cost for infrastructure maintenance and repair.
It is characterized by high tensile strength in axial and lateral directions, low stretch rate, alkali-resistance, low temperature- resistance, as well as convenience in construction and low price. It can be used on pitch pavement to prevent cracks and prolong pavement service life. It also can be used as a basal reinforcement material for hillsides, reservoirs, harbors, ports, water channels, seawalls, etc.
Introduction of PP Biaxial Geogrid:
Biaxial geogrid, made of high molecular polymer, is extruded into sheet and then punched into regular mesh pattern, and finally stretched in longitudinal and transverse directions.
Features of PP Biaxial Geogrid:
1. With high tensile strength in longitudinal and transversedirections
2.This structure can provide an chain system of more effective force bearing and spreading for the soil.
Application of PP Biaxial Geogrid:
Mainly applied in highway, railway, slope protecting projects etc.
1)strengthen land loading capacity and extend its service life.
2) convenient to construct ; reducing project cost and maintenance cost.

- Q: Can geogrids be used in temporary construction access mats?
- Yes, geogrids can be used in temporary construction access mats. Geogrids are commonly used in various construction applications, including access mats, to provide structural stability and reinforcement. They help distribute the load and prevent soil erosion, making them suitable for temporary access roads and construction sites.
- Q: Can geogrids be used in subgrade improvement?
- Yes, geogrids can be used in subgrade improvement. Geogrids are commonly used to reinforce weak or unstable soil in subgrade applications. They provide additional strength and stability to the soil, allowing for better load distribution and reducing settlement.
- Q: What are the design considerations for geogrid-reinforced structures?
- Some design considerations for geogrid-reinforced structures include the type and strength of the geogrid material, the soil characteristics and conditions, the required structural integrity and stability, the anticipated loads and stresses, the desired lifespan of the structure, and the overall cost-effectiveness of the design. Additionally, factors such as installation and construction techniques, environmental impacts, and local regulations may also need to be taken into account during the design process.

- Q: How do geogrids help in reducing construction material consumption?
- Geogrids help in reducing construction material consumption by providing reinforcement to the soil, allowing for the use of less material in the construction process. They increase the strength and stability of the soil, enabling the use of thinner layers of construction materials such as aggregates or concrete. This results in cost savings and reduced environmental impact due to the reduced use of materials.
- Q: How do geogrids help in slope stabilization?
- Geogrids help in slope stabilization by providing reinforcement to the soil and increasing its strength. They are placed within the soil and act as a tension element, distributing the loads from the slope and preventing soil movement and erosion. This reinforcement helps to stabilize the slope, reduce the risk of landslides, and improve overall slope stability.

- Q: How do geogrids enhance the stability of mechanically stabilized earth walls?
- Geogrids enhance the stability of mechanically stabilized earth walls by providing reinforcement to the soil and distributing the load more evenly. They increase the tensile strength of the wall, preventing the soil from sliding or collapsing under pressure. Additionally, geogrids improve the overall performance and longevity of the wall by minimizing deformation and settlement.

- Q: What are the advantages of using geogrids in ground improvement for slope stabilization?
- Geogrids offer several advantages when used in ground improvement for slope stabilization. Firstly, they enhance the tensile strength of the soil, providing reinforcement against slope movement and potential failure. Secondly, geogrids distribute the load more evenly, reducing stress concentrations and preventing localized failures. Additionally, these materials are easy to install and cost-effective, making them a practical solution for stabilizing slopes. They also allow for better drainage, reducing the risk of water accumulation and associated erosion. Overall, geogrids provide a reliable and efficient method for enhancing slope stability and reducing the risk of slope failure.
